President Muhammadu Buhari and Pastor Tunde Bakare
The Senior Pastor of Latter Rain Assembly, Tunde Bakare, says he met with President Muhammadu Buhari to thank him for sending a powerful delegation to his mother’s home-going celebration.
Bakare had arrived the President’s office inside the Presidential Villa, Abuja at about 2.30pm.
The Minister of Finance, Kemi Adeosun, was also sighted at the Presidential Villa on Friday, but her mission was not clear.
After leaving the premises alone at about 4pm, he told State House a News Media correspondent that he did not meet Buhari alongside Adeosun, adding that both of them only met at the Presidential Villa.
In a statement on Friday evening, he said, “Our meetings are not related. We met here.
“Honourable Minister Kemi Adeosun and I arrived at the Villa at different times. We met at the corridor. She went on to see someone else in the Villa and I went into a closed door meeting with PMB alone to thank him for sending a powerful delegation to my mother’s home-going celebration.
“This is the truth. The impression being created is as if she ran to me to speak to the President on her behalf. This impression is erroneous and false. I will appreciate that my side of the story is also published.”
